Overview

HD 87816 c is an exoplanet orbiting the star HD 87816, discovered in 2025 using the Radial Velocity method.

System Context

HD 87816 c orbits HD 87816 and was reported in 2025 and was detected with the Radial Velocity method.

Published measurements list a minimum mass of 3,877.51 Earth masses (M sin i) and an orbital period of 7,596 days.

Catalog data places the system at about 133.2 parsecs from Earth, a host star classified as K0 III, and 2 known planets in the system.
